回答数
3
浏览数
16841
痴情种子
随着移动互联网、O2O、云计算、大数据的发展,一些大的互联网公司对服务可靠性的追求,也会转化为对运维工程师的技能和能力要求,这也是目前高端运维工程师十分稀缺的原因。
当然,想要成为一名优秀的运维工程师也不是一件简单的事情,需要学习信息安全、linux运维、windows运维、oracle、网络技术等等内容。当然,运维的发展还是有许多选择的,下面我们来看一看都有哪些岗位的运维工程师。
1、Linux运维工程师
Linux云计算运维工程师这个岗位,甚至到后期薪资会比开发高的多,做运维年薪50W的还是十分常见。想要成为优秀的Linux运维工程师,像linux系统、基础命令、shell脚本、MySQL都是运维工程师必需要学的内容。一般来说,大公司运维还要懂一些内核以及C编程之类知识。对于小公司而言技术要求能力要求并不是很高,基本也用不到多少开发的知识。
2、运维工程师运维开发工程师:
运维工程师、运维开发工程师绝对是企业的核心职位之一。想要成为一名运维工程师或是运维开发工程师,需要非常丰富的实践经验。除了要熟练掌握产品线的运维工作,同时也需要学习开发的能力,学习了解业务的痛点和问题。当然了,运维开发工程师的长远发展是成为大型系统的架构师,其职业前途和薪资待遇自然不必多说。
3、数据库工程师:
数据库方向是运维技术中较为特殊的一个方向,由于业务的重要性通常需要专设岗位,业界在该方向也有深厚的研究和积累。想要成为数据库工程师,主要方向有数据库内核、云数据库等,工资待遇在一万左右,长远发展目标是数据库领域的技术专家,数据库架构师。
4、运维平台研发工程师:
专门研发运维相关通用平台和技术,需要有一定的产品线运维经验或从产品线中拿到运维需求。对研发能力有较高的要求,对系统的设计有较严格的标准,并且能够理解用户需求,做出适合服务运维和满足运维工程师使用体验的运维产品,长远的发展是成为各个技术纵向领域的技术专家。
5、运维经理:
想要成为一名优秀的运维经理,对协调和推进能力的要求比较高。所以一些技术深度还不错,协调和推进能力比较高的同学,非常适合转型管理职位。长远的发展和技术部门的管理职位一样,目标是CTO、CEO,年薪百万不是梦。
总体上看来,想要成为一名优秀的运维工程师,必须要有不断提升的学习态度,做到掌握多种技能,像是运维、架构、编程、算法等能力综合发展。在未来可以预见的是,运维工程师的素养和要求会越来越高,发展到一定阶段后,界限也会越来越模糊。
分了我就不会再爱了
不知道具体想要问什么,心中这个职位职责的了解程度?还是对这个职位的需求?所以无法针对性的回答,按我自己理解的去说好了。1、做好域名、服务器的规范管理。2、做好服务器运行情况的监控,对于问题能预警或即时报警。3、做好各地访问产品服务的线路的监控,对于问题能预警或即时报警。4、服务器配置及线路配置的优化。CDN,缓存什么的。5、……
过去在我心开出血色的花
一名合格的运维工程师,要具备两个方面的能力,分别是: 个人素质方面: 1:沟通能力、团队协作 2:主动性、执行力、精力旺盛、抗压能力强 3:工作中胆大心细、不走寻常路 4:逻辑思维能力要强,为人谦和 5:有探索创新精神 技术方面: 1、开发能力,这个很重要,因为运维工具都需要自已开发,开发语言:cc++(必备其中之一)、perl、python、php等、shell(awk,sed,expect….等),需要有过实际开发经验,否则工作会非常痛苦。 2、应用方面需要了解:操作系统(主要是linux、bsd)、webserver相关 (nginx,apahe,php,lighttpd)、数据库(mysql,oralce),还有类似系统优化,集群方面的东西。 3、网络、安全,存储等需要相当了解。
优质工程师报名问答知识库